Gili Trawangan Harbour is the main maritime terminal on Gili Trawangan, serving as a vital transportation hub for visitors traveling to and from the island. As you approach the harbor, you’ll be greeted by a picturesque scene of boats, ferries, and outrigger canoes gently swaying in the clear blue waters of the Bali Sea.
This harbor acts as a gateway for travelers arriving via boats and ferries, connecting Gili Trawangan to neighboring islands, including Bali and Lombok. It provides a crucial link for tourists eager to explore the vibrant atmosphere and stunning landscapes of the Gili Islands.
Visitors arriving at Gili Trawangan Harbour can access various amenities and services, including ticket offices, cafes, souvenir shops, and rental services. One of the unique aspects of Gili Trawangan is its car-free environment. There are no motorized vehicles on the island; the main modes of transportation are bicycles, horse-drawn carts known as “cidomos,” or simply walking. This eco-friendly approach enhances the island’s laid-back and relaxed atmosphere.
